技术文摘
单页应用程序怎样打破网页设计
单页应用程序怎样打破网页设计
在当今数字化的时代,网页设计不断演进,单页应用程序(Single Page Application,简称 SPA)的出现正在彻底改变我们对网页设计的传统认知。
单页应用程序为用户带来了无缝且流畅的体验。与传统的多页面网站不同,SPA 在加载时仅需获取一次页面资源,后续的交互操作无需重新加载整个页面。这大大减少了用户等待页面刷新的时间,使得网页的响应速度更快,用户能够更迅速地获取所需信息,从而极大地提升了用户体验。
从设计的角度来看,单页应用程序给予了设计师更大的创作自由。传统网页由于页面跳转的限制,设计往往较为保守和规整。而 SPA 允许设计师构建更加连贯和动态的视觉效果,通过平滑的过渡和动画效果,营造出更具吸引力和沉浸感的界面。无论是复杂的交互元素还是精美的多媒体展示,SPA 都能为设计师提供实现创意的平台。
单页应用程序对于数据的处理和呈现方式也独具优势。它能够实时更新数据,无需用户手动刷新页面。这使得信息能够以最及时和准确的方式展示给用户,无论是实时的聊天消息、股票行情还是社交媒体的动态更新。这种实时性不仅增强了用户与网页的互动性,还提高了信息的价值和实用性。
然而,单页应用程序的发展并非一帆风顺。它对前端开发技术和性能优化提出了更高的要求。开发者需要精心处理代码结构、缓存策略和数据加载方式,以确保 SPA 在各种设备和网络环境下都能保持良好的性能。
但不可否认的是,单页应用程序以其独特的优势正在逐渐打破网页设计的固有模式。它为用户带来了更优质的体验,为设计师提供了更广阔的创意空间,为数据的呈现和交互注入了新的活力。在未来的网页设计领域,单页应用程序有望继续引领创新潮流,为我们带来更多令人惊艳的数字化体验。
- HTML布局:巧用 overflow 属性实现图片缩放控制
- CSS布局:实现悬浮卡片翻转效果的最优实践技巧
- JavaScript 实现滚动到页面底部自动加载内容淡入效果的方法
- CSS布局:圆形导航菜单实现的最佳实践技巧
- HTML 和 CSS 创建幻灯片布局页面的方法
- JavaScript 实现图片放大缩小效果的方法
- HTML 和 CSS 实现瀑布流图片展示布局的方法
- CSS动画指南:一步一步带你制作闪烁特效
- HTML教程:利用Flexbox实现垂直等高布局
- JavaScript实现登录页面表单验证功能的方法
- CSS实现鼠标悬停旋转特效的技巧与方法
- JavaScript实现网页自动轮播功能的方法
- uniapp实现微信支付与第三方登录的方法
- JavaScript实现全选/全不选功能的方法
- HTML布局:巧用媒体查询实现媒体样式控制